Link Search Menu Expand Document Documentation Menu

decompress

decompress 处理器解压缩事件中任何 Base64 编码的压缩字段。

配置

选项 必需 类型 描述
keys 列表 事件中将要解压缩的字段。
type 枚举 用于事件中 keys 的解压缩类型。仅支持 gzip
decompress_when 字符串 一个 Data Prepper 条件表达式,用于确定 decompress 处理器何时在特定事件上运行。
tags_on_failure 列表 当处理器无法解压缩事件中的 keys 时,用于标记事件的字符串列表。默认为 _decompression_failure

用法

以下示例展示了 pipelines.yaml 中使用的 decompress 处理器

processor:
  - decompress:
      decompress_when: '/some_key == null'
      keys: [ "base_64_gzip_key" ]
      type: gzip

指标

下表描述了常见的 抽象处理器 指标。

指标名称 类型 描述
recordsIn 计数器 进入管道组件的记录。
recordsOut 计数器 从管道组件输出的记录。
timeElapsed 计时器 管道组件执行期间经过的时间。

计数器

decompress 处理器包含以下指标:

  • processingErrors: decompress 处理器中发生的处理错误数量。
剩余 350 字符

有问题?

想贡献?